Ronnylama Strikes Again!

As many of you know from previous journals of mine Ronnylama generously sent me a number of issues that were part of sets I am putting together. He even sent me a 9.8 graded copy of Batman number 405 to help me complete my Year One set!! What a friend!!

He also sent me a few Vigilante issues since I am also putting together a set of those. This is not a set that most collectors out there are all that interested in outside of number 1. I however would LOVE to eventually have a full set of these graded.

That is a tall order since about 35 of the 52 issues in the set have not even been graded at all!!!

One of the issues he sent me just happened to be the only issue in the series with a cover done by Bill Sienkiewicz. After a slow start on my part I eventually came to love Bills art. I have also been working with Gemma to possibly create a Sienkiewicz cover set category. It looks like Gemma is gonna do it!

I did a lot of research and created a huge list to start with but since many of these dont even exist on the registry yet it may take a while before this new set rears its head.

Anyway this issue of Vigilante that Ronnylama sent me was number 28. I sent it in along with a number of other issues and guess what....?

Just like my New Mutants 47 that Ronnylama sent me this one also came back 9.8 WP!! It is the only graded copy of the issue now! OAK!!! It has a really dark cover too! This issue not only counts for my Vigilante set but also for the future Sienkiewicz set when it appears.

This comic may not hold much historic significance. But for me it is a wonderful gift from a wonderful friend that I probably would never have been able to own otherwise.
